Niagara Parents - Nurse Family Partnership
- Description
A free, evidence-based program providing personalized one-on-one supports to first time parents under 25 years old. Parents enrolled in NFP receive regular home visits from a public health nurse starting in early pregnancy until the child is two years old.
A public health nurse can help parents:- Have a healthier pregnancy
- Understand how your baby grows and learns
- Work on your own personal goals as a parent
- Connect with programs in the community
Participation is voluntary.
- Eligibility
- Participants must be under the age of 25, and less than 28 weeks gestation at the time of enrollment. Must be living in the Niagara region.
